We’re proud to start 2026 with the news that the King’s New Year Honours List includes an award closely linked to Boleh’s work.  Four years ago the Trust delivered one of the very first courses on the successful Royal Navy Recovery Programme, designed to support Sailors and Royal Marines recover from serious injuries and illnesses.  The driving force behind this initiative was Warrant Officer Angie Cheal who developed a programme of some 80 recovery courses annually, including the ‘Boleh Sailing’ element.

Angie was responsible for a programme which, in the words of the citation for her MBE, ‘had a direct impact on some 1,000 Servicemen and women and laid the foundations to support many more.’  We are honoured to be playing a small part in the success of this programme and congratulate Angie on her award.  As the picture of her on Boleh’s foredeck with an early recovery course shows, Angie worked closely with the Trust and even joined us when HRH The Princess Royal visited Boleh in 2022.
